Land Location: From the Jct. of SH 74 & SH 15 (7 miles N. of Garber), go 4 miles E. on SH 15, then 2 miles N. on good, rocked road OR 4 miles W. of Billings, & 2 miles N.
Good sm. grain/livestock land with approx. 4.18 acres of timber lined creek tribute providing some shelter for livestock, & habitat for wildlife
74.51 +/- acres of cropland with a full wheat base, & a 34 bu./ac. PLC yield
Principle soil types of the cropland include Kirkland-Renfrow complex & Renthin-Masham complex, both Class III
Perimeter fence
Access by good, rocked road
Within 15 +/- minutes of Garber, 10 +/- minutes of Hunter, less than 10 minutes of Billings, 30 +/- minutes of Perry, & within 20 +/- minutes of Lamont
Legal Description: S/2 NW/4 of Sec. 10, Twp. 24N, R3 W.I.M., Garfield Co., OK 24 Taxes: were approx. $193.00.
